Non monta partizione dopo che è andata via la corrente.
Salve ragazzi,
sono un pò nei casini. Praticamente fino stamattina tutto bene, poi è andata via la luce e il pc mi è spento. Al riavvio successo mi da questo problema nel montare una partizione reiserfs: mount /dev/hde5 /root/ -t reiserfs mount: wrong fs type, bad option, bad superblock on /dev/hde5, or too many mounted file systems Ho provato con questo comando: reiserfsck /dev/hde5 --rebuild-sb ma mi da il seguente errore bread: Cannot read the block (8210): (Input/output error). Qualcuno sa aiutarmi in qualche modo, ve ne sarei veramente grato, grazie e saluti.

Codice:
hde: dma_intr: status=0x51 { DriveReady SeekComplete Error } hde: dma_intr: error=0x40 { UncorrectableError }, LBAsect=302536272, high=18, low=546384, sector=128 ecc ecc ecc.. Prova ad accedere al disco con dma disabilitato (hdparm -d0 /dev/hde) e a ripetere il reiserfsck (eseguilo innanzitutto senza parametri). Se puoi spostare il disco su un secondo computer per vedere se lo leggi correttamente, fallo: occorre identificare chi sta crepando, se il disco o il controller.
